SubjectRe: [PATCH v3 15/21] mm: handle lruvec relocks on lumpy reclaim
KAMEZAWA Hiroyuki wrote:
> On Thu, 23 Feb 2012 17:52:52 +0400
> Konstantin Khlebnikov<khlebnikov@openvz.org> wrote:
>
>> Prepare for lock splitting in lumly reclaim logic.
>> Now move_active_pages_to_lru() and putback_inactive_pages()
>> can put pages into different lruvecs.
>>
>> * relock book before SetPageLRU()
>
> lruvec ?

yeah, this came from v1

>
>> * update reclaim_stat pointer after relocks
>> * return currently locked lruvec
>>
>> Signed-off-by: Konstantin Khlebnikov<khlebnikov@openvz.org>

> Hmm...could you add comments to each function as
> "The caller should _lock_ lruvec before calling this functions.
> This function returns a lruvec with _locked_. It may be different from passed one.
> And The callser should unlock lruvec"

Ok. Documenting is not my best side =)
